Notas

Diego López
Permalink

No me canso de recomendar lazygit a todos.

Se trata de una herramienta de consola para gestionar #git de una forma más rápida usando combinaciones de teclas.

Si no te sabes los keybindings no te preocupes porque pulsando la "x" sale la chuleta.

https://github.com/jesseduffield/laz ygit


Si os gustó lazygit, el mismo creador tiene otra herramienta de consola con la misma filosofía pero para #docker, lazydocker.

Puedes monitorear contenedores, ver los logs y volúmenes, gráficas de rendimiento, etc y todo con comandos de teclado.

https://github.com/jesseduffield/laz ydocker

Diego López
Permalink

Hace unos días pregunté sobre librerías indispensables en #javascript para la gente y hubo gente que puso librerías para programación funcional.

¿Alguna vez las habéis usado? ¿Creéis que tienen caso de uso? ¿Recomendáis aprenderlas?

Diego López
Permalink

Mola mucho que por fin se puedan usar variables en #css pero no me gusta nada que haya que escribir mucho para una simple variable:

var(--variable);

Me mola mucho más sass que simplemente tienes que poner delante el símbolo de $

Diego López
Permalink

¿Qué ibrería usáis vosotros para maquetar PDFs? ¿Lo maquetáis en HTML y lo pasáis a PDF? ¿Hay alguna que sea específica para crear PDFs de forma cómoda?

Diego López
Permalink

Una pregunta muy tonta de Vue, ¿una vez puesta la web en producción haciendo build, un usuario podría cambiar una variable del data?

Imaginemos que hay una variable que controla con v-if lo que puede ver el usuario, ¿habría alguna forma de cambiar esa variable desde consola?

Diego López
Permalink

Llevo un tiempo migrando los tableros de Trello a issues de github/gitlab y la verdad es que estoy muy contento.

Puedes mostrar los issues en forma de tablero también y tiene la ventaja de que puedes relacionar commits y merges con issues para saber cuándo se hizo un cambio.

Diego López
Permalink

🤔 ¿Todavía se sigue usando FontAwesome?

En su día era bastante popular porque lo recomendaba Bootstrap, la verdad es que ahora no tengo ni idea de qué librería de iconos se suele usar.

Diego López
Permalink

¿Qué librería de #Javascript instaláis siempre en vuestros proyectos?

En mi caso axios. Me da mucha pereza tener que resolver dos promesas con el fetch de javascript y además permite hacerlo desde servidor con node.

Diego López
Permalink

Una pregunta para los que usáis #reactjs. ¿Qué son exactamente los hooks?

He visto que se han puesto muy de moda y me pregunto qué ventajas tienen y por qué no se usan en Vue.

Diego López
Permalink

Me da mucha rabia cada vez que entro en webs públicas del Estado.

Estas webs deberían funcionar siempre como un reloj, ya que son de todos y muchas de ellas indispensables. La realidad es otra, funcionan fatal, muchas están anticuadas, funcionan mal y son difíciles de usar.


Yo tengo pesadillas todavía con la web del congreso:

http://www.congreso.es/portal/page/p ortal/Congreso/Congreso

Diego López
Permalink

¿Vosotros usáis las PWA? Yo creo que instalé una por probar una vez y desde entonces no he instalado ninguna.

Diego López
Permalink

Nuxt mola mucho pero a la vez es un horror ciertas cosas server side.

Si tienes suerte la librería que necesitas tiene implementación para nuxt pero si no la tienes tienes que lidiar con plugins, con no poder acceder a ciertas variables, problemas al hacerse en server side, etc

Diego López
Permalink

Recientemente he encotrado el blog de @FiliSantillan y os lo recomiendo mucho.

Tiene artículos muy interesantes sobre #javascript y el mundo frontend.

https://filisantillan.com/

Diego López
Permalink

Siento por los que tengáis que suftirlo todos los días pero zoom es una mierda, tenía que decirlo.

Diego López
Permalink

Una pregunta, ¿de dónde viene lo de usar normalmente la "i" o la "x" cuando se crean variables en los bucles?

Diego López
Permalink

📝 ¡Nuevo artículo en el blog!

Hoy os traigo algo que me habéis pedido muchos, una guía sobre conocimientos avanzados de #Angular 🛡️ que en mi opinión son muy interesantes y útiles para aprender.

https://codingpotions.com/angular-av anzado

Diego López
Permalink

El gran @pagoru_ ha creado esta fantástica librería para descargar paquetes de #deno.

📦 Además, en su web puedes encontrar todos los paquetes disponibles. Muy recomendable.

https://module.land/

Diego López
Permalink

¿Qué página o páginas web es la que más os gusta en cuanto a diseño?

Diego López
Permalink

Da igual lo que haga, siempre que intento reinstalar linux pasa algún problema. O es el GRUB o es el UEFI o es el USB o es la ISO...

Diego López
Permalink

¿Qué pensáis de Deno? ¿Lo habéis probado? Creéis que merece la pena?

Diego López
Permalink

¿Qué extensiones tenéis instaladas en el navegador? 🤔

Yo solo tengo una que cambia la página que se abre al abrir nueva pestaña.

Diego López
Permalink

Me ha encantado esta Github Action. Cada vez que añades un TODO en un comentario en el código se crea automáticamente un issue.

Además cierra el issue cuando lo borras del código.

https://github.com/alstr/todo-to-iss ue-action

Diego López
Permalink

🛸 ¿Habéis visto la web de la serie de Rick y Morty?

Mola mucho porque no es la típica y me recuerda en ciertos aspectos de interfaz a las webs que se hacían antes con más detalles y no tan minimalistas.

https://www.rickandmorty.com/

Diego López
Permalink

Evan you @youyuxi it would be cool if you make streamings while creating Vue 3 and Vite because many people would learn how it is internally and why from the decisions.

Thank you for your work.

Diego López
Permalink

Antes lo que hacía era buscar en Google si existe una app para lo que quiero. Ahora lo que hago es buscarlo en las extensiones del #vscode

Diego López
Permalink

¿Alguno usa o ha usado Fedora? ¿Da muchos problemas? ¿Qué tal la instalación y actualización de paquetes?

Estoy pensando en cambiar mi Arch por Fedora porque últimamente actualizar paquetes da problemas de compatibilidades y dependencias.

Diego López
Permalink

Una pregunta de #Vue. ¿En las directivas, qué diferencia hay entre los modificadores y los argumentos?

Diego López
Permalink

¿Qué gestor de contraseñas usáis?

Yo uso lesspass pero estoy pensando si cambiarme. Escucho recomendaciones.

Diego López
Permalink

Y yo que pensaba que ya se había arreglado el probema de visualización entre navegadores y resulta que la web que estaba hay cosas que no funcionan o se ven distintas dependiendo del navegador.

Diego López
Permalink

Una cosa que odio de Vue es cuando necesitas una propiedad computada (para que sea reactiva) pero tienes que usar un método porque necesitas pasar un valor.

Por ejemplo esto pasa dentro de bucles v-for cuando quieres una clase o un atributo que depende de una variable que cambia

Diego López
Permalink

Esta página es brutal. Se trata de una página en la que puedes ver la visualización de las ramas y commit de git y que además propone retos a superar.

https://learngitbranching.js.org

Diego López
Permalink

Ya solo falta que añadan el tema oscuro en el github y en el gitlab.

Sé que con ciertas extensiones del navegador se puede pero yo lo quiero nativo.

Diego López
Permalink

Lo bueno del teletrabajo es que puedo trabajar desde casa usando mi teclado mecánico sin molestar a mis compañeros.

Diego López
Permalink

🛠️ He descubierto esta colección de pequeñas herramientas gratuitas y online que para diseñadores y programadores puede ser muy útil:

https://tiny-helpers.dev/

Diego López
Permalink

Lo prometido es deuda. ¡Nuevo artículo ya disponible en el blog!

Artículo muy cortito explicando qué son los filtros en #Vue, muy útiles para dar formato en la vista.

🔮 https://codingpotions.com/vue-filter s

Diego López
Permalink

¿Github caído?


Parece que ya vuelve a funcionar.

Diego López
Permalink

✍️ He refactorizado otro artículo de la serie sobre #Angular.

Este es el que más esfuerzo me ha costado porque lo he reescrito todo entero. Ahora explico más cosas y con más claridad.

https://codingpotions.com/angular-lo gin-sesion

Diego López
Permalink

Si todo va como espero, mañana nuevo artículo de la serie de #Vue ✌️

Diego López
Permalink

🎉🎊🎉🎊🎉🎊🎉

¡Tal día como hoy hace 4 años empecé este blog! 🎂

Muchísimas gracias a cada unos de vosotros por el apoyo todo este tiempo.

🎉🎊🎉🎊🎉🎊🎉

Diego López
Permalink

Para los que usáis Vuepress para un blog o simulares os recomiendo que echéis un ojo a @gridsome.

Es parecido a Gatsby pero para Vue, Además permite también escoger la fuente de los datos (ficheros locales .md, base de datos, Wordpress, API,etc)

https://gridsome.org/

Diego López
Permalink

En MAC se pueden abrir varios proyectos a la vez en vscode de forma que quedan en varias pestañas pero en Linux y Windows no se puede :(

Diego López
Permalink

Cuando en los proyectos open soruce de github veía la carpeta .idea pensaba que esa carpeta era para guardar "ideas" o archivos de referencia para el proyecto, pero resulta que es para los ficheros de configuración del editor IntelliJ IDEA.

Diego López
Permalink

Si os aburrís podéis echarle un vistazo al blog de @danywalls. Tiene artículos muy interesantes sobre programación y desarrollo web.

Diego López
Permalink

Mis respetos a la gente que programa todos los días en swift, kotlin y demás.

Hacer apps móviles me parece un poco horrible sobre todo por el tema maquetar.

Eso por no hablar de la cantidad de trabajo de hacer dos veces la app (ios y android) para que sea nativa.

Diego López
Permalink

SVG es muy potente eso no hay duda, pero a la vez intentar hacer cosas simples como medios círculos, arcos. etc se convierte en un tormento.

Diego López
Permalink

¿Hay algún plugin o algo para Three js para poder sincronizar elementos del HTML del DOM con su copia en el canvas webgl?

Diego López
Permalink

¿Vosotros sabíais que se puede crear un elemento con contenido colapsable sin usar javascript?

Tiene soporte para la mayoría de navegadores excepto para Internet Explorer.

👨‍💻 DEMO: https://jsfiddle.net/x8jpzcLr/

Diego López
Permalink

Para mi blog en lugar de usar Wordpress con bases de datos y código PHP uso Jekyll, un generador de páginas estáticas,

Yo recomiendo este tipo de generadores (Jekyll, Hugo, 11ty, Gastby... ) porque así tienes todos los posts en markdown sin necesidad de código en servidor.

Diego López
Permalink

Quiero volver a cambiar el diseño de la web. Se aceptan cambios y sugerencias 🤔

Tengo la idea de hacerla rollo vaporwave / 90s pero todavía no lo tengo claro.

Otra idea que tengo es con estética mística / mágica pero no tengo inspiración.

Diego López
Permalink

A los que usáis Firefox ¿no os pasa mucho que hacéis click en una pestaña y se os abre en una ventana nueva?